How Our Condo Water Extraction Process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that your condo is restored to its original condition. We understand that water damage can be stressful, so we’ll guide you through every step of the way. Our process includes:
Initial Assessment
Our trained technicians will assess the damage and identify the source of the water intrusion. We’ll provide you with a detailed report outlining the extent of the damage and the necessary steps to restore your condo.
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ced equipment to extract the water from your condo, including carpets, upholstery, and hard floors.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to dry your condo. This includes dehumidifiers, air movers, and desiccants to ensure that your condo is completely dry.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use antimicrobial agents to sanitize and disinfect your condo, removing any bacteria, viruses, or mold that may have been present due to the water damage.
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your condo is completely dry and free of any remaining water damage. We’ll also clean up any debris and dispose of any damaged materials.

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Extraction
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s essential to catch the warning signs early to prevent further damage. Look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th. If you notice persistent odors in your condo,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, especially if it’s made of wood or laminate.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s crucial to address the issue immediately.
Discoloration or Stains
Water damage can cause discoloration or stains on walls, ceilings, and floors. If you notice any unusual discoloration,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any water stains, it’s crucial to investigate the source and address it immediately.
Unusual Noises
Unusual noises, such as creaks or groans, can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ual noises,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.

Condo Water Extraction Cost in North Port, FL
The cost of Condo Water Ext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in North Port, FL.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ed. |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ials involved, and level of contamination. |
| Dehumidification and air drying |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of drying process. |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, level of damage, and materials involved. |
| Equipment rental and disposal | $50 – $200 | Size of equipment needed, rental duration, and disposal fees. |

Common Questions About Condo Water Extraction
Q: What causes water damage in condos?
A: Water damage in condos can be caused by various factors, including burst pipes, appliance malfunctions, roof leaks, and flooding.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ment.
Q: How long does the Condo Water Extraction process take?
A: The duration of the Condo Water Extraction process dep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ed. Our team will provide you with a detailed timeline and ensure that the process is completed as quickly and efficiently as possible.
Q: Is Condo Water Extraction covered by insurance?
A: Yes, Condo Water Extraction services may be covered by insurance, depending on the policy and the cause of the damage. Our team will work with your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the maximum coverage available.
